Understanding Bear Behavior and Why Deterrent Spray is Necessary
Understanding bear behavior is crucial when considering the necessity of bear deterrent spray. Bears, especially grizzly bears, are wild animals with powerful instincts that have evolved to survive in their natural habitats. They primarily rely on their sense of smell and hearing to detect potential threats or food sources. While they generally avoid human contact, encounters can occur, particularly in areas where human activity intrudes on bear territories. During such interactions, bears may perceive humans as predators, leading to aggressive behavior for self-defense and the protection of their cubs.
Bear deterrent spray serves as a non-lethal solution to mitigate these conflicts by utilizing specific chemicals that repel bears without causing them harm. Environmental Impact of Traditional vs. Biodegradable Bear Spray
The environmental impact of bear deterrent sprays is a growing concern, especially as awareness about conservation and ecosystem preservation increases. Traditional bear spray, primarily composed of capsaicin and other chemical agents, can have detrimental effects on non-target species and the overall environment. These chemicals may persist in the soil, water bodies, and vegetation, potentially harming aquatic life, plants, and even entering the food chain. Moreover, improper disposal or accidental release into sensitive ecosystems can cause long-lasting damage.
In contrast, biodegradable bear spray offers a more environmentally friendly alternative. Made from natural ingredients and organic compounds, this type of spray breaks down quickly, reducing its ecological footprint. Biodegradable options often utilize plant-based agents that are less toxic to wildlife and the surroundings, minimizing the risk of ecosystem disruption. This shift towards eco-conscious products is a significant step in promoting sustainable practices for outdoor enthusiasts and ensuring the preservation of natural habitats while still providing effective bear deterrence.
Factors Affecting the Range and Effectiveness of Bear Deterrent Spray
The range and effectiveness of bear deterrent spray are influenced by several key factors. One primary consideration is the user’s proximity to bears. The closer the encounter, the more immediate and potent the spray’s effect. Wind direction also plays a crucial role; tailwinds can carry the spray away from the user, reducing its reach and impact, while headwinds may enhance its range.
Additionally, environmental conditions like temperature and humidity affect the spray’s performance. Warmer temperatures can cause the spray to evaporate faster, potentially limiting its range, whereas cooler conditions may solidify the spray, making it less dispersible. The type of spray—biodegradable or otherwise—is another factor. Biodegradable bear sprays are considered more environmentally friendly but might have slightly lower concentrations of capsaicin, which could impact their overall effectiveness over longer distances.
